Analysis
In 2019, emission totals - emissions (co2eq) from n2o (ar5) - manure in Norway stood at 0.0005 units per square kilometre.
The figure is up 2.8% on the previous year and up 2.1% over ten years.
Over the whole period, emission totals - emissions (co2eq) from n2o (ar5) - manure in Norway peaked at 0.0007 units per square kilometre in 1961 and was at its lowest, 0.0005 units per square kilometre, in 2014.
That places Norway 117th out of 190 countries with data for 2019, putting it in the middle of the range.
The long-run direction has been consistently falling across the 59 years of available data.

How this figure is calculated
Emission Totals - Emissions (CO2eq) from N2O (AR5) - Manure Management div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Emission Totals - Emissions (CO2eq) from N2O (AR5) - Manure Management ÷ Land area (sq. km)
Computed from
- Emission Totals - Emissions (CO2eq) from N2O (AR5) - Manure Management FAO, FAOSTAT Climate Change, Emissions Totals, http://www.fao.org/faostat/en/#data/GT
- Land area FAOSTAT,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
